According to they expect the Bloomberg report to target the remittance market in India. It is important to note that India is ahead of the world in remittances. According to a statement issued by the World Bank in 2018, in 2017 alone, people sent $69 billion to India. What readers may care about is that India is the country where Google develops mobile/remittance portfolio apps. They renamed Ten Google Pay in August of this year.
What’s-app is a common way to communicate in India. With over 200 million users, Facebook’s encrypted mobile messaging application has become a commercial tool in the Indian economy. With 480 million Internet users, India’s online population is second only to China. According to Forrester Research, they expect this number to increase to 737 million by 2022. Since PayPal’s former president, David Marcus, added to Facebook Messenger in 2014, all eyes were on Facebook to take action on financial services. In May of this year, Marcus became head of the company’s Blockchain program. Although any Blockchain product does not belong to any public letter, the number of Facebook employees belonging to the department has exploded. If the employee’s address on LinkedIn is a trusted indicator, Facebook now has about 40 people in its Blockchain section.

According to the company’s statement on the recruitment Blockchain: “Like many other companies, Facebook is looking for ways to harness the power of the Blockchain technology, and this new small team is exploring many applications.
